Record-Breakers: Financial Impact
In the realm of athletics, record achievers often serve as a driver for monetary improvement, not just for the competitors themselves but for the full athletic ecosystem. When an athletic performer achieves a record, it creates a wave in attention and excitement that can lead to increased ticket sales, merchandise sales, and overall audience engagement. For example, when a sportsman breaks a historic scoring record, spectators flock to events to witness the moment, eager to be part of the action. This spike in visitors and participation translates directly into greater income for franchises and conferences.
In addition to immediate sales, record-breaking achievements can enhance an individual’s marketability, leading to lucrative sponsorship agreements. Advertisers are always on the lookout for prominent personalities who align with the public, and a record breaker becomes an prime target. As these individuals gain recognition, they can command increased compensation for guest spots, commercials, and sponsorships. This not only enhances the individuals but also greatly enhances the monetary situation of the sports industry.
The long-term financial impacts of record-breaking performances can reshape an entire league’s economic model. For instance, notable records can lead to increased broadcast rights discussions, as broadcasters scramble for the ability to show matches featuring record-holders. This influx of media revenue can then be redirected into organizations, venues, and community initiatives, ensuring that the impact of a milestone achiever echoes throughout the industry for years to come.
Match After Evaluation: Essential Metrics
Match after review goes further than mere scores, diving into essential metrics that shine a light on team performance and individual contributions. One prominent metric is player efficiency rating, which synthesizes various statistics to assess a player’s overall impact during the game. Comprehending these ratings helps teams spot standout performers and areas needing improvement, ultimately influencing strategies for future matches.
Another crucial component of post-match analysis is the assessment of possession statistics. Increased possession percentages can indicate a team’s control over the game but need to be contextualized with scoring opportunities created. Teams are helped by analyzing how possession converts into effective plays, revealing insights into their attacking and guarding gameplay. These metrics also provide a deeper understanding of the gameplay approaches employed by teams across the match.
Finally, fan reaction has a significant part in evaluating a game’s outcome. Social media sentiment analysis captures how followers feel about the team’s performance, which can affect not just fan engagement but also prospective ticket sales and merchandise. Analyzing trends in fan reactions aids clubs customize their marketing strategies, ensuring they connect with their audience and sustain strong loyalty in a challenging sports landscape.
